单词 jelly
释义 jelly
n. & v.
--n (pl. -ies)
  1. a a soft stiffish semi-transparent preparation of boiled sugar and fruit-juice or milk etc., often cooled in a mould and eaten as a dessert. b a similar preparation of fruit-juice etc. for use as a jam or a condiment (redcurrant jelly). c a similar preparation derived from meat, bones, etc., and gelatin (marrowbone jelly).
  2. any substance of a similar consistency.
  3. Brit. sl. gelignite (cf. GELLY).
--v (-ies, -ied)
  1. intr. & tr. set or cause to set as a jelly, congeal.
  2. tr. set (food) in a jelly (jellied eels).
Phrases and idioms
jelly baby Brit. a jelly-like sweet in the stylized shape of a baby. jelly bag a bag for straining juice for jelly. jelly bean a jelly-like sweet in the shape of a bean.
Derivatives
jelly-like adj.
Etymology: ME f. OF gelee frost, jelly, f. Rmc gelata f. L gelare freeze f. gelu frost
